The City of Wausau Community & Economic Development offers two loan programs for businesses in Wausau, Wisconsin.

REVOLVING LOAN FUND The City of Wausau’s Revolving Loan Fund (RLF) is administered by the Marathon County Economic Development Corporation (McDEVCO).

Funds are available for projects that create and retain private sector jobs, increase tax base and leverage private investment.

The RLF committee will review the loan application for: – The viability of the business concept, – The potential of the business for growth and job creation, – The credit history of the applicant and soundness of the business plan, – The ability to repay from cash flow, – The number and type of jobs to be created, – The benefit of the project to the community.

MICRO-LOAN PROGRAM The Micro-loan program was developed to help new and expanding small businesses within the City of Wausau.

This low interest, short-term program serves a need for local business owners who need to fill a gap with commercially approved loans, acquire working capital for special projects, or purchase equipment.

Loans are for $5,000 at 2% simple interest over 48 months.
